Transaction 1467927f85cc91efb4a9555ed76612a080ef85a45074f37405e96a22cf660193

3 Input
2 Outputs
  • 1467927f85cc91efb4a9555ed76612a080ef85a45074f37405e96a22cf660193:0
  • value  70000
    address  2N5f68YKi3fQNoAaRdKYnjBrXpyxKCFM5zt
  • 1467927f85cc91efb4a9555ed76612a080ef85a45074f37405e96a22cf660193:1
  • value  92734
    address  mv8rsg7bfWbDRi7cje1d5DpJozWhGMPUmd